AI智能体工业质检应用:快速测试指南
1. 什么是AI智能体工业质检?
想象一下,工厂里有一位不知疲倦的质检员,它能24小时盯着生产线,用"火眼金睛"发现每一个细微的产品缺陷。这就是AI智能体在工业质检中的应用场景。
AI智能体本质上是一个能自主感知、分析并做出决策的程序。在工业质检中,它通过摄像头"看"产品,用算法"思考"是否合格,最后"告诉"生产线该保留还是剔除当前产品。整个过程就像训练有素的质检员,但速度更快、更稳定,而且不会疲劳。
对于工厂技术员来说,这种技术最大的价值在于: -降低人力成本:减少对熟练质检员的依赖 -提高检测精度:能发现人眼难以察觉的微小缺陷 -适应恶劣环境:在高温、高噪音等不适合人工作业的环境也能稳定运行
2. 为什么选择轻量级解决方案?
很多工厂的产线电脑配置有限,无法运行复杂的AI模型。这正是轻量级AI智能体的优势所在:
- 硬件要求低:普通工业电脑就能运行,不需要高端GPU
- 部署简单:像安装普通软件一样简单,不需要复杂配置
- 响应快速:模型精简,处理单张图片只需几十毫秒
- 维护方便:系统占用资源少,长期运行稳定可靠
实测中,一个优化后的轻量级质检模型(约10MB大小)在普通工业电脑上能达到: - 每秒处理15-20张图片 - 准确率超过95% - 内存占用不到500MB
3. 快速测试五步走
3.1 环境准备
首先确保你的测试电脑满足基本要求: - 操作系统:Windows 10/11 或 Ubuntu 18.04+ - CPU:Intel i5 或同等性能处理器 - 内存:8GB以上 - 存储:至少5GB可用空间
💡 提示
如果使用工厂产线电脑,建议先关闭其他非必要程序,确保系统资源充足。
3.2 安装测试工具包
我们推荐使用CSDN星图镜像广场提供的轻量级AI质检工具包,安装非常简单:
# 下载测试工具包 wget https://example.com/lightweight_ai_qc.zip unzip lightweight_ai_qc.zip # 安装依赖(只需运行一次) pip install -r requirements.txt这个工具包包含: - 预训练好的轻量级质检模型 - 示例测试图片 - 简单的可视化界面 - 性能监控工具
3.3 运行测试程序
进入解压后的目录,运行测试程序:
python qc_demo.py --model light_qc_model.onnx --source test_images/程序会自动加载模型并处理test_images目录下的图片。你会看到类似这样的输出:
Processing image_001.jpg... [OK] - 0.045s Processing image_002.jpg... [DEFECT] - 0.038s Processing image_003.jpg... [OK] - 0.042s3.4 查看检测结果
程序会在当前目录生成results文件夹,包含: - 标注了缺陷位置的图片 - 检测结果日志文件 - 统计报告(合格率、平均处理时间等)
打开任意一张标注图片,你会看到类似这样的效果: - 绿色框表示合格产品 - 红色框标出缺陷位置,并显示缺陷类型(如划痕、污渍等)
3.5 调整参数优化效果
如果发现检测效果不理想,可以尝试调整这些关键参数:
python qc_demo.py \ --model light_qc_model.onnx \ --source your_images/ \ --conf-thres 0.6 \ # 置信度阈值(0-1),值越高要求越严格 --iou-thres 0.5 \ # 重叠区域阈值,调整可避免重复检测 --img-size 640 # 输入图片尺寸,小尺寸速度更快4. 常见问题与解决方案
在实际测试中,你可能会遇到这些问题:
- 检测速度慢
- 降低图片分辨率(--img-size参数)
- 关闭可视化界面(添加--no-view参数)
确保没有其他程序占用CPU资源
误检率高
- 提高置信度阈值(--conf-thres)
- 增加训练样本多样性
检查光照条件是否稳定
漏检问题
- 降低置信度阈值
- 检查摄像头对焦是否清晰
- 考虑增加特定缺陷的专用检测模块
5. 进阶技巧:让智能体更聪明
当基本测试通过后,你可以尝试这些进阶方法提升质检效果:
增量学习:用工厂实际产品图片微调模型
bash python fine_tune.py --model light_qc_model.onnx --new_data your_data/多角度检测:设置多个摄像头,从不同角度拍摄
python # 在代码中启用多摄像头支持 detector = QualityInspector(cameras=[0, 1, 2]) # 0是主摄像头,1/2是辅助摄像头数据增强:自动生成更多训练样本
python from utils.augmentation import create_augmented_data create_augmented_data(input_dir="good_products/", output_dir="augmented_data/")
6. 总结
通过本指南,你应该已经掌握了:
- AI智能体如何像"数字质检员"一样工作
- 在普通电脑上快速部署轻量级质检方案的方法
- 调整关键参数优化检测效果的技巧
- 解决常见问题的实用方案
核心要点: 1. 轻量级AI质检方案特别适合硬件配置有限的工厂环境 2. CSDN星图镜像广场提供的工具包让测试变得非常简单 3. 置信度阈值和图片尺寸是两个最关键的调优参数 4. 实际应用中要注意光照条件和摄像头角度 5. 通过增量学习可以持续提升模型在特定场景的表现
现在就可以下载测试工具包,亲自体验AI质检的效果了。根据我们的实测数据,即使是第一次使用,大多数技术员也能在30分钟内完成基础测试。
💡获取更多AI镜像
想探索更多AI镜像和应用场景?访问 CSDN星图镜像广场,提供丰富的预置镜像,覆盖大模型推理、图像生成、视频生成、模型微调等多个领域,支持一键部署。